Addressing Male Factors in Fertility
Infertility can influence couples in profound ways, and it's important to remember that male causes often play a significant role. When you or your partner are struggling with fertility challenges, seeking expert evaluation is crucial.
A comprehensive evaluation by a reproductive endocrinologist involves a detailed medical history review, physical checkup, and various tests to determine potential underlying causes. This tests may encompass semen analysis, hormonal screening, genetic screenings, and in certain cases imaging studies.
Guided by the outcomes of the evaluation, a personalized management will be created. Treatment options for male factor infertility can range widely and may involve pharmacological interventions, lifestyle adjustments, surgical procedures, or assisted reproductive technologies including in vitro fertilization (IVF).
